- the invention relates to a component group for a plastic roller shutter box, with a front hood and a connectable to the front hood rolling chamber cover.
- Roller shutter boxes made of plastic profiles, in particular of flat extruded hollow plastic profiles, are well known.
- roller shutter attachment boxes, the z. B. are mounted with a Bodenbasisprofil on the upper horizontal outside of a window frame, and attachment boxes, which are usually mounted from the outside in front of a Blendrahmenverbreiterung or above the window frame arranged aperture.
- each roller shutter box laterally each have an inlet funnel.
- the inlet funnels are integrally formed on the injection-molded front hoods or connected to them by clips or screws.
- the roller shutter shell is narrower than the interior dimensions of the roller shutter box. In these cases, one or both inlet funnels must be able to be moved accordingly, see eg. B. the EP 1 736 631 A2 ,
- Object of the present invention is therefore to provide a group of components for a plastic roller shutter box available that allows for a low mounting effort a spaced attachment of the rolling chamber cover to the front hood.
- the invention solves this problem by a group of components for a plastic roller shutter box with a front hood and connectable to the front hood rolling chamber cover, the component group includes additional means that allow a spaced apart in several stages defined attachment of the rolling chamber cover to the front hood.
- Spacers are preferably used as these means, which are inserted with a part of their length in receiving openings of the front hood, the spacers can be used in different, stepped angular positions of different depths deep into the receiving openings of the front hood and so far protrude from the receiving openings.
- the spacers on a cylindrical body wherein the main body on its outer side radially projecting positioning, in particular positioning ribs, webs or nubs, has.
- the projecting positioning means are arranged at different, stepped distance from the head of the spacer.
- the receiving openings of the front hood positioning grooves with different depths, so that the spacers can be inserted in discrete different angular positions up to a stop over part of their length, wherein the length of the part projecting from the front hood forms defined steps depending on the angular position.
- the spacer may have, for example, at its cylindrical base three spaced at a distance of 120 ° Positionierrippen, the length of which differ from each other in steps of 5 mm. Accordingly, the receiving openings of the front hood positioning grooves with by 5 mm from each other deviating depth.
- the total length of the spacers is dimensioned such that the dimension of the protruding over the receiving openings end of the spacer in the first position is 5 mm in the first position, 10 mm in the second position and 15 mm in the third position.
- a different number of positioning ribs and grooves and other discrete steps can be realized.
- the rolling chamber cover can be inserted according to a preferred embodiment of the invention either directly on the front hood or - with the interposition of the spacers - in stepped intervals.
- the rolling chamber cover means that allows either a direct insertion into the receiving openings of the front hood or a plugging on the foot portions of the spacers.
- These are preferred Medium short, molded onto the base of the rolling chamber cover hollow cylindrical areas.
- Particularly advantageous component group of the invention is supplemented by an inlet funnel, which can be connected in the same gradation as the rolling chamber cover with the front hood.
- first guide means of the front hood and the second guide means of the inlet funnel correspond to each other such that the inlet funnel
- from the bottom of the roller shutter box can be inserted positively in a plurality of spaced-apart positions.
- the front hood preferably has a corresponding recess, in which in particular a plurality of mutually parallel grooves and webs is arranged, wherein the webs with each other and the grooves each have the same lateral distance.
- the inlet funnels then have a correspondingly shaped base body, which likewise has mutually parallel webs or grooves, which correspond to the grooves and webs of the recess of the front hood and enable a positive insertion of the inlet funnel in the recess of the front hood.
- the front hood has a plurality of such grooves or webs, so that the inlet funnel can be used in several positions with different distances to the outside of the front hood, for example, at intervals of 0, 5, 10, and 15 mm from the front hood.
- Fig. 1 is an inventive, injection-molded PVC-U front hood 1 shown in an oblique view from the inside.
- the front hood 1 has four receiving openings 7, which in Fig. 6 enlarged in slightly oblique view are shown.
- the spacers 2 according to the invention are in 4 and 5 enlarged in two views clarified.
- the spacers 2 have a (hollow) cylindrical base body 3 with an outer diameter of 7 mm, on whose outer jacket three positioning ribs 6 are arranged at a uniform distance of 120 °.
- the distance of the ends of the positioning ribs 6 from the head 4 is 5, 10 and 15 mm.
- the rolling chamber cover 9 can, as in Fig. 3 to be seen on the foot 5 of the spacers 2 are plugged.
- the receiving openings 7 ( Fig. 6 ), after a 5 mm deep section with an outer diameter of 12 mm, a central inner bore 11 with an inner diameter 7 mm, which thus corresponds to the outer diameter of the main body 3 of the spacer 2.
- the receiving openings 7 further comprises three at a distance of 120 ° radially outwardly facing positioning grooves 8, whose dimensions correspond to those of the positioning ribs 6.
- the depth of the three positioning grooves 8 in the axial direction is again stepped at 5, 10 and 15 mm. Markings 10 on the front hood 1 facilitates the selection of the desired positioning stage.
- roller shutter inlet funnel 12 is shown in several stages of 0, 5, 10 and 15 mm distance from below into correspondingly spaced grooves of the front hood.
- Fig. 3 the rolling chamber cover 9 is finally shown in the assembled state.
- the front hood 1 side facing the rolling chamber cover 9 2 hollow cylindrical thickening areas are molded around the receiving holes for receiving the feet 6, the outer diameter corresponds to about 12 mm, the inner diameter of the receiving opening 7.
- the rolling chamber cover 9 can also be plugged directly into the front hood 1 without the interposition of the spacers 2.
